Ghana midfielder Nana Opoku Ampomah netted a consolation goal for Waasland-Beveren in their 3-1 defeat against Kortrijk in the Belgian Pro League Europa League playoffs.

Ampomah reduced the deficit for the hosts with a 51st minute strike.

The Yellows had been reduced to ten men and had fallen behind 2-0 with Kortrijk scoring in either halve.

The 22-year-old collected a pass from Joachim van Damme and scored to reduce the deficit for his side.

Meanwhile, Bernard Kumordzi missed the game for Kortrijk through injury.

Ampomah has scored 8 times this season for Waasland.
